xranzei 1
xranzei
mavzermete 1
mavzermete
Psych0SoociaL 1
Psych0SoociaL
Hikaye Ekle

Altın Konu PHP Sıralama Dizileri

  • Konuyu başlatan Konuyu başlatan ITJA
  • Başlangıç tarihi Başlangıç tarihi
  • Cevaplar Cevaplar 9
  • Görüntüleme Görüntüleme 395

HERAKLES Otomatik Avlı kalıcı sunucu. 19 Haziran'da açılıyor. Atius & Wizard güvencesiyle hemen kayıt ol, ön kayıt ödülleri aktif. HEMEN TIKLA!

Bir dizideki öğeler, azalan veya artan, alfabetik veya sayısal sırada sıralanabilir.


PHP - Diziler İçin İşlevleri Sırala

Bu bölümde, aşağıdaki PHP dizi sıralama fonksiyonlarını inceleyeceğiz:

  • sort() - dizileri artan düzende sıralayın
  • rsort() - dizileri azalan düzende sıralayın
  • asort() - ilişkisel dizileri değere göre artan düzende sıralayın
  • ksort() - anahtara göre ilişkisel dizileri artan düzende sıralayın
  • arsort() - ilişkisel dizileri değere göre azalan düzende sıralayın
  • krsort() - anahtara göre azalan düzende ilişkisel dizileri sıralayın

Diziyi Artan Düzende Sırala - sort()

Aşağıdaki örnek, $cars dizisinin öğelerini artan alfabetik sırayla sıralar:

Örnek

PHP:
<?php
$cars = array("Volvo", "BMW", "Toyota");
sort($cars);
?>

Aşağıdaki örnek, $numbers dizisinin öğelerini artan sayısal düzende sıralar:

Örnek


PHP:
<?php
$numbers = array(4, 6, 2, 22, 11);
sort($numbers);
?>

Diziyi Azalan Düzende Sırala - rsort()

Aşağıdaki örnek, $cars dizisinin öğelerini azalan alfabetik sırayla sıralar:

Örnek


PHP:
<?php
$cars = array("Volvo", "BMW", "Toyota");
rsort($cars);
?>

Aşağıdaki örnek, $numbers dizisinin öğelerini azalan sayısal düzende sıralar:

Örnek


PHP:
<?php
$numbers = array(4, 6, 2, 22, 11);
rsort($numbers);
?>

Diziyi Sırala (Artan Düzen), Değere Göre - asort()

Aşağıdaki örnek, bir ilişkisel diziyi değere göre artan düzende sıralar:

Örnek


PHP:
<?php
$age = array("Peter"=>"35", "Ben"=>"37", "Joe"=>"43");
asort($age);
?>

Diziyi Sıralama (Artan Düzen), Anahtara Göre - ksort()

Aşağıdaki örnek, bir ilişkisel diziyi anahtara göre artan düzende sıralar:

Örnek


PHP:
<?php
$age = array("Peter"=>"35", "Ben"=>"37", "Joe"=>"43");
ksort($age);
?>

Diziyi (Azalan Düzende), Değere Göre Sırala - arsort()

Aşağıdaki örnek, bir ilişkisel diziyi değere göre azalan düzende sıralar:

Örnek


PHP:
<?php
$age = array("Peter"=>"35", "Ben"=>"37", "Joe"=>"43");
arsort($age);
?>

Diziyi Sırala (Azalan Düzen), Anahtara Göre - krsort()

Aşağıdaki örnek, bir ilişkisel diziyi anahtara göre azalan düzende sıralar:

Örnek


PHP:
<?php
$age = array("Peter"=>"35", "Ben"=>"37", "Joe"=>"43");
krsort($age);
?>
 

En Çok Reaksiyon Alan Mesajlar

Şu an konuyu görüntüleyenler (Toplam : 0, Üye: 0, Misafir: 0)

Geri
Üst